Definitely have the wrong springs on the door. Springs are rated by cycles( how many times you open and close your door). Currently most manufacturers sell 10,000 to 12,000 cycle spring with a new door. That will last 8 to 12 years depending on how much you open your door. Here in Ga a replacement of both springs with ten to twelve thousand cycle springs cost under 200.00 installed. What I suggest, if you door is in excellent working order, is that you want high cycle springs. Tell them you want 25,000 cycle. Those should last 20+ years and shouldn't cost you more than 40 to 50 bucks more. And have them do a complete door and opener service( if done correctly will take an hour to do).
